Personal excellence
In a world that often seems defined by external expectations and societal pressures, it's crucial to pause and reflect on the importance of setting our own standards. While external benchmarks can provide guidance and motivation, they should never overshadow the personal standards we set for ourselves. These self-imposed standards are the true compass of our lives, guiding us toward personal growth, fulfillment, and authenticity.
Setting our own standards means taking ownership of our lives and decisions. It means recognizing that we are the architects of our destinies, and our choices should reflect our values, passions, and aspirations. When we set our standards, we are essentially declaring our intentions to live a life aligned with our true selves.
One of the key benefits of setting personal standards is that it fosters self-awareness. When we take the time to reflect on what truly matters to us, we gain a deeper understanding of our values and priorities. This self-awareness helps us make choices that are in harmony with our authentic selves, leading to a more fulfilling and purpose-driven life.
Moreover, personal standards act as a source of motivation and accountability. When we set high standards for ourselves, we are challenging ourselves to strive for excellence in our pursuits. This self-imposed pressure can be a powerful driving force, pushing us to reach new heights and achieve our goals.
However, it's important to strike a balance when setting personal standards. While aiming for excellence is admirable, being too rigid or perfectionistic can lead to stress and burnout. Setting realistic and adaptable standards allows us to push ourselves while also maintaining our mental and emotional well-being.
Setting personal standards also requires the courage to defy societal norms and expectations when necessary. It means resisting the pressure to conform and having the confidence to follow our unique paths. This can be challenging, as it often involves stepping out of our comfort zones, but it is essential for personal growth and self-discovery.
In setting the standards for ourselves, we must be mindful of comparison. It's all too easy to measure our worth against others, but this can be a slippery slope that erodes our self-esteem and happiness. Our personal standards should be a reflection of our individual journey, not a constant comparison to the journeys of others.
